World of Warcraft: Deep Lore Through Expansions
Expansive Storytelling
Since its launch in 2004, WoW has captivated players with its vast, evolving world of Azeroth. Each expansion introduces significant changes and additions, deepening the game’s lore and offering new adventures.
Major Expansions
- The Burning Crusade: Introduced the shattered world of Outland and the struggle against the demonic Burning Legion.
- Wrath of the Lich King: Focused on the frozen continent of Northrend and the rise of the Lich King, Arthas.
- Cataclysm: Brought dramatic changes to Azeroth with the return of the dragon Deathwing, reshaping the world and its zones.
- Legion: Saw the return of the Burning Legion, leading to epic battles and the introduction of the demon hunter class.
Each expansion is not just a set of new quests and zones but a significant evolution in the overarching story of Azeroth, with extensive lore that adds depth to the world and its characters.
Narrative Techniques
- Cinematic Trailers: Blizzard’s high-quality cinematics set the stage for each expansion, providing a visual and emotional entry point into the new content.
- Quest Lines: Detailed quest lines and story arcs that intertwine with the main narrative, allowing players to experience the story firsthand.
- In-Game Events: Special events and world-changing moments that keep the story dynamic and immersive.

Valorant: Building a Narrative Through Episodic Content
Episodic Storytelling
Valorant, launched in 2020, uses a different approach to storytelling. As a tactical shooter, its primary focus is on gameplay, but Riot Games has crafted a rich backstory for its agents and the world they inhabit, delivered through episodic content.
Episodes and Acts
- Episodes: Each episode in Valorant introduces new story elements, often accompanied by significant gameplay updates, new agents, and maps.
- Acts: Within each episode, acts provide smaller, incremental updates that gradually unfold the story.
Narrative Techniques
- Agent Backstories: Detailed backgrounds for each agent, revealed through character bios, in-game dialogue, and cinematic trailers.
- Cinematic Trailers: High-quality videos that provide glimpses into the game’s lore, showcasing the relationships and conflicts between agents.
- Environmental Storytelling: Subtle hints and narrative elements embedded in the game’s maps, such as graffiti, posters, and other details that players can discover.

Comparing Narrative Depth
Scope and Scale
- WoW: Offers a broad and deep narrative with each expansion adding substantial content and story development. The game’s world is ever-evolving, with each expansion bringing significant changes and new lore.
- Valorant: Utilizes a more focused approach with episodic content that gradually builds the narrative. The story is primarily character-driven, with new agents and episodes adding layers to the overall lore.
Player Engagement
- WoW: Engages players through immersive quest lines, in-game events, and extensive lore. The large-scale updates keep the world dynamic and continuously evolving.
- Valorant: Engages players through periodic updates that introduce new gameplay elements and narrative pieces. The character-driven stories and cinematic reveals keep the lore intriguing and accessible.
Narrative Delivery
- WoW: Uses a combination of quest-driven storytelling, in-game cinematics, and environmental changes to deliver its narrative. Each expansion acts as a major chapter in the ongoing story.
- Valorant: Relies on episodic updates, character bios, and environmental storytelling. The narrative is revealed gradually, keeping players curious and invested over time.
